Abstract

The present invention relates to assembled square steel tube concrete column and attaching method thereof, belong to technical field of buildings.Including square steel-pipe concrete lower prop, square steel-pipe concrete upper prop, pre-buried threaded sleeve, cross groove, matrix pattern steel, web, the edge of a wing, bolt penetration hole, gasket, bolt, square steel-pipe concrete lower prop is in construction site fixed position, coordinate seam to be connected with cross groove the web of matrix pattern steel, tightened with the bolt of gasket has been added through the bolt penetration hole on the edge of a wing and the pre-buried threaded sleeve of square steel-pipe concrete lower prop;The cross groove of square steel-pipe concrete upper prop coordinates seam to be connected with the web for the matrix pattern steel that installation is complete, is tightened with the bolt penetration hole and the pre-buried threaded sleeve of square steel-pipe concrete upper prop on the bolt through the edge of a wing that have added gasket.Good integrity of the present invention, power transmission clearly, simple structure, it is safe and reliable, save material, be easy for construction, without live formwork and welding, adapt to the development of assembled architecture.

Assembled square steel tube concrete column and attaching method thereof
Technical field
The invention belongs to technical field of buildings, more particularly to assembled square steel tube concrete column and attaching method thereof.
Background technology
Traditional reinforced concrete structure is since its material and energy consumption are high, environmental pollution is big, construction material is recyclable The shortcomings such as utilization rate is low, have not met the Architecture Policies of country-driven " green " and " energy saving ".Country is energetically at present Promote building industrialization and promote assembled arthitecutral structure, the standardization of pushing structure component, but existing assembled architecture Structure is prefabricated and assembled to the progress of wall, pillar and floor, is still that entirety pours together for pillar, it is impossible to give full play to assembling The advantages of formula is built.
The content of the invention
In order to solve above-mentioned technical problem, the present invention provide a kind of good integrity, power transmission clearly, simple structure, Securely and reliably, material, convenient transportation, assembled square steel tube concrete column easy for construction and attaching method thereof are saved, can Effective to solve transport difficult, connection is complicated, live formwork and welding, the problems such as installation effectiveness is low.
The technical solution adopted by the present invention is as follows:
Assembled square steel tube concrete column, including square steel-pipe concrete lower prop(1), square steel-pipe concrete upper prop(2), it is pre- Bury threaded sleeve(3), cross groove(4), matrix pattern steel(5), web(6), the edge of a wing(7), bolt penetration hole(8), gasket(9)、 Bolt(10);The square steel-pipe concrete lower prop(1)Including pre-buried threaded sleeve(3), cross groove(4);It is described square Concrete filled steel tube upper prop(2)Including pre-buried threaded sleeve(3), cross groove(4);The pre-buried threaded sleeve(3)Place side Four sides of shape steel core concrete column cross section, two pre-buried threaded sleeves are arranged per side(3);The cross groove(4)Position At square steel tube concrete column end section, styletable section is divided into the rectangle of four area equations;The matrix pattern steel(5)Bag Include web(6), the edge of a wing(7), bolt penetration hole(8);The matrix pattern steel(5)Web(6)With the ten of square steel tube concrete column Font groove(4)Coordinate seam connection;The matrix pattern steel(5)The edge of a wing(7)Upper reserved bolt penetration hole(8), bolt penetration hole(8) Position and pre-buried threaded sleeve(3)It is corresponding, and pass through gasket(9)And bolt(10)Connection.
Further, the pre-buried threaded sleeve(3)It is vertical with nearest square steel tube concrete column end section away from From for 100 ~ 200mm.
Further, the cross groove(4)Length and width it is consistent with the length and width of square steel tube concrete column end section, Depth is 200 ~ 300mm.
Further, the web(6)Cross sectional dimensions and cross groove(4)Unanimously, it is highly recessed for cross Groove(4)2 times.
Further, the matrix pattern steel(5)The edge of a wing(7)For a steel bushing, by square steel tube concrete column End is wrapped up, the edge of a wing(7)Height and web(6)Unanimously.
The connection method of assembled square steel tube concrete column, comprises the following steps:
A. square steel-pipe concrete lower prop(1)In construction site fixed position, by matrix pattern steel(5)Web(6)With cross Groove(4)Coordinate seam connection, with having added gasket(9)Bolt(10)Through the edge of a wing(7)Bolt penetration hole(8)With rectangular steel tube Concrete lower prop(1)Pre-buried threaded sleeve(3)Tighten;
B. square steel-pipe concrete upper prop(2)Cross groove(4)With the matrix pattern steel that installation is complete(5)Web(6) Coordinate seam connection, with having added gasket(9)Bolt(10)Through the edge of a wing(7)Bolt penetration hole(8)With square steel-pipe concrete Upper prop(2)Pre-buried threaded sleeve(3)Tighten.
Beneficial effects of the present invention
The effect and advantage of the present invention be good integrity, power transmission clearly, simple structure, it is safe and reliable, save material, transporter Just it is, easy for construction;Connection method of the present invention is simple, without live formwork and welding, improves installation effectiveness, adapts to assembled and builds The development built.

Embodiment
The present invention will be described in detail with reference to the accompanying drawings and examples.
Embodiment:
As shown in Fig. 1~Fig. 5, assembled square steel tube concrete column of the present invention, including it is square steel-pipe concrete lower prop 1, square Concrete filled steel tube upper prop 2, pre-buried threaded sleeve 3, cross groove 4, matrix pattern steel 5, web 6, the edge of a wing 7, bolt penetration hole 8, pad Piece 9, bolt 10;The square steel-pipe concrete lower prop 1 includes pre-buried threaded sleeve 3, cross groove 4;The rectangular steel tube Concrete upper prop 2 includes pre-buried threaded sleeve 3, cross groove 4;The 3 place square steel-pipe concrete of pre-buried threaded sleeve Four sides of column cross section, two pre-buried threaded sleeves 3, pre-buried threaded sleeve 3 and nearest square steel-pipe concrete are arranged per side The vertical range in styletable section is 100 ~ 200mm;The cross groove 4 is located at square steel tube concrete column end section, Styletable section is divided into the rectangle of four area equations, length and width and the square steel tube concrete column end section of cross groove 4 Length and width are consistent, and depth is 200 ~ 300mm;The matrix pattern steel 5 includes web 6, the edge of a wing 7, bolt penetration hole 8, the matrix pattern steel 5 Web 6 cross sectional dimensions and cross groove 4 it is consistent, highly 2 times for cross groove 4, web 6 is mixed with rectangular steel tube The cross groove 4 of solidifying earth pillar coordinates seam connection;The edge of a wing 7 of the matrix pattern steel 5 is a steel bushing, and rectangular steel tube is mixed The end parcel of solidifying earth pillar, the height on the edge of a wing 7 is consistent with web 6, and bolt penetration hole 8, bolt are reserved on the edge of a wing 7 of matrix pattern steel 5 The position of perforation 8 is corresponding with pre-buried threaded sleeve 3, and is connected by gasket 9 and bolt 10.
As shown in Fig. 1~Fig. 6, the connection method of assembled square steel tube concrete column, comprises the following steps:
Square steel-pipe concrete lower prop 1 coordinates the web 6 of matrix pattern steel 5 with cross groove 4 in construction site fixed position Seam connects, with having added the bolt 10 of gasket 9 through the reserved bolt penetration hole 8 on the edge of a wing 7 and square steel-pipe concrete lower prop 1 Pre-buried threaded sleeve 3 is tightened;The abdomen of the cross groove 4 of square steel-pipe concrete upper prop 2 and the matrix pattern steel 5 that installation is complete Plate 6 coordinates seam connection, and the bolt penetration hole 8 and square steel-pipe concrete upper prop 2 on the edge of a wing 7 are passed through with the bolt 10 of gasket 9 has been added Pre-buried threaded sleeve 3 tighten.
